I've been through A LOT of photo apps on WP7 & I personally have no affiliation with any of them. So I'll tell you straight up, a lot are garbage. But there are some that are really really great. My list:
- Pictures Lab (to me, its much better than Thumba for editing & the results are higher quality. But the Thumba Photo Editor is nice too)
- Apict (nice, simple app for that Polaroid look)
- Thumba Cam (for retro)
- Lo-Mob (started on iPhone & gets overlooked on WP7, but its high quality)
- Phototastic (newer, but really great way to make collages from a few photos with adjustable frames)
